Description

2 Lire from Vatican City. Issued in 1933. Struck in Nickel. Measures 29 mm and weighs 10 g.

Obverse
Pivs XI coat of arms (crossed keys, with a cross surmounting tiara), Jubilee date below.
Reverse
Standing figure divides value- Lamb on shoulders of young shepherd. Legend around
Edge
Smooth
